Transaction 500876f9552c16cc61aaf26e4335f121125064a10a5400ca25fed6d29c5154c2
1 Input
1 Output
-
500876f9552c16cc61aaf26e4335f121125064a10a5400ca25fed6d29c5154c2:0
- value
- 99896235
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a05594d2556e7797b6901030e2d89a7cee9c407
- address
- bc1qpgz4jnf92mnhj7mfqypsutvf5l8wn3q84atrfp